Match the Trailer to the Freight

Dry van freight is a practical choice for packaged food, canned goods, bottled beverages, ingredients, and other products that can travel in an enclosed trailer without temperature control. Refrigerated or reefer truckload transportation is used when the shipper's product requires controlled temperatures during transit.

Start With Accurate Shipment Details

A food or beverage freight quote should begin with the facts of the load. Shippers should be ready to provide:

  • Origin and destination
  • Commodity and packaging
  • Total weight and dimensions
  • Pickup and delivery dates
  • Dry van or refrigerated trailer requirements
  • Required temperature when applicable
  • Facility hours and appointment requirements
  • Loading, unloading, seal, or other shipment instructions

Accurate details help the Buchanan Logistics team review carrier and equipment options before transportation is scheduled.

Plan for Capacity and Delivery Windows

Food and beverage freight often moves between production facilities, warehouses, distribution centers, and retail locations with firm appointment windows. A missed pickup or late arrival can affect receiving schedules, inventory, production, and customer commitments.

Food transportation also requires coordination between the shipper, loader, carrier, and receiver. For products that require temperature control for safety, FDA sanitary transportation rules place attention on suitable equipment, temperature control, sanitation, and communication among the parties involved.
